Indian national detained in Panchagarh for illegal entry

Border Guard Bangladesh (BGB) members detained an Indian national in Tetulia upazila of Panchagarh on Saturday night for illegal entry into Bangladesh through the border.


The detainee is Satish Roy, son of one Deben Roy from Dakshin Dangapara under Maynaguri police station in Jalpaiguri district of West Bengal.

According to a media release issued by the BGB-18 Battalion, the Satish illegally entered Bangladesh from India 15 to 20 days ago.

He had been staying at the house of one Ramzan Ali in Majhipara Toyagach area of Tetulia and working as a day labourer, reads the release.

Being informed, the BGB personnel detained him from the house on Saturday night and handed him over to Tetulia Model police station, reports UNB.

A case was filed in this connection, it added.
